4‑Day Spiritual Journey: Coimbatore → Palani → Thanjavur → Kumbakonam → Chidambaram → Tiruvannamalai

Viewed by 114 travelers

Day 1: Coimbatore → Palani

Morning: Depart Coimbatore early by car (≈3 hours) and enjoy the scenic drive through the Western Ghats. Arrive in Palani and settle into a guesthouse near the foothills.

Afternoon: Take the rope‑way or climb the 600 steps to the sacred Palani Murugan Temple, where the deity’s golden statue glitters in the sunlight. Spend time exploring the surrounding shrines and the panoramic views of the valley.

Evening: Attend the Harikesha Puja ritual at the temple, followed by a relaxed dinner featuring local Tamil cuisine.

Day 2: Palani → Thanjavur

Morning: After breakfast, drive to Thanjavur (≈5 hours). En route, stop at the historic Grand Anicut for a quick photo opportunity.

Afternoon: Check into a hotel near the city centre, then explore the magnificent Brihadeeswarar Temple (Big Temple), admiring its towering vimana and intricate stone carvings.

Evening: Wander through the vibrant Thanjavur Royal Palace and its art gallery, and enjoy a traditional Carnatic music concert if available.

Day 3: Thanjavur → Kumbakonam → Chidambaram

Morning: Depart for Kumbakonam (≈1 hour). Visit the historic Airavatesvara Temple and the bustling Mahamaham Tank, soaking in the spiritual ambiance.

Afternoon: Continue to the famed Navagraha Temple complex, then have lunch featuring the region’s famous “Kumbakonam degree coffee.” Afterward, drive to Chidambaram (≈2 hours).

Evening: Arrive at the iconic Chidambaram Nataraja Temple, watch the evening aarti, and stay overnight in a nearby guesthouse.

Day 4: Chidambaram → Tiruvannamalai (Arunachalam) → Coimbatore

Morning: Begin with a sunrise visit to the Arunachaleswarar Temple on Arunachala Hill, where you can partake in the tranquil meditation hall.

Afternoon: Take a short trek around the sacred hill, then enjoy a traditional South Indian thali for lunch. Begin the return journey to Coimbatore (≈6 hours), stopping for tea en route.

Evening: Arrive back in Coimbatore, concluding the pilgrimage with reflections on the spiritual experiences of the past four days.

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Palani Murugan Temple – 2 hours, Entry: Free (donations optional)
  • Grand Anicut – 30 minutes, Entry: Free
  • Brihadeeswarar Temple – 2 hours, Entry: ₹30
  • Thanjavur Royal Palace – 1 hour, Entry: ₹20
  • Airavatesvara Temple (Kumbakonam) – 1.5 hours, Entry: ₹30
  • Mahamaham Tank – 30 minutes, Entry: Free
  • Navagraha Temple – 1 hour, Entry: Free
  • Chidambaram Nataraja Temple – 2 hours, Entry: ₹30
  • Arunachaleswarar Temple – 2 hours, Entry: Free (donations optional)
  • Transportation (car rental, fuel, tolls) – 4 days, Approx. ₹8,000
  • Accommodation (mid‑range hotels) – 3 nights, Approx. ₹4,500
  • Meals (local restaurants) – 4 days, Approx. ₹3,000
  • Miscellaneous (guide, parking) – Approx. ₹1,200
  • Total Estimated Cost: ₹17,110

Tips

If you wish to extend the trip, add a full day in Kumbakonam to explore its famous “Temple Town” circuit, or spend an extra night in Tiruvannamalai for a sunrise meditation on Arunachala. To shorten the itinerary, skip the Grand Anicut stop and combine the Thanjavur palace visit with the temple afternoon, allowing a quicker return to Coimbatore.
